LA police again in the spotlight

world news

| |

Another storm has blown up for America’s police forces, this time in Los Angeles, with the release onto the internet of pictures of an arrest made in August. In the pictures officers repeatedly strike a suspect, who can be clearly heard protesting that he cannot breathe:

“There’s no denying that the video is disturbing. But as to whether the actions of the officer were appropriate in light of what they were experiencing and the totality of the circumstances, that’s what the investigation will hopefully determine”, said the LA police chief. His words cut little ice with the victim’s lawyer, who says excessive force was used, and that parts of the police file have been fabricated. The police claim he was a suspected gang member, but his family denies this, and he has no police record.
